It was today Wednesday, 23 November that President Muhammadu Buhari tear rubber of the three new designs in Abuja.
This was the first time for the pass 19 years that the country redesign their currency notes.
The gvernoment release some of the photos of the new naira notes few weeks after Central Bank has announce that they want to change the design of money.
President Muhammadu Buhari has said that the new naira notes will improve the economy and help address financial trick.

How the new naira notes was produced and those that produce the new ₦200, ₦500,and ₦1000 naira notes
The CBN don’t change the photos on the new notes.
They still use the same faces of the people for the old naira note for this new one.
Because ₦200 note face was still Alhaji Sir Ahmadu Bello, dI Sarduana of Sokoto and also the first Premier of Northern Nigeria.
While the face was new on ₦500, but it was still Dr. Nnamdi Azikiwe, the first President of Federal Republic of Nigeria.
The ₦1000, was still Alhaji Aliyu Mai Bornu and Dr. Clement Isong , they was the first and second indigenous Governors of Central Bank of Nigeria.
Those that produce the new design of the naira notes

President Muhammadu Buhari has said that they will produce the new naira bank notes locally.
Mr President has said that Nigerian Security Printing and Minting (NSPM) PLC will design the new naira notes.
He also said that the new banknotes will help the Central Bank to design and implement good monetary policy objectives as well as enrich Nigeria heritage.
When the new notes will start circulated?
Though the new naira notes will start circulated from December 15, 2022.
Even the CBN has said, the new and old currencies will still being in use as they will circulation together until January 31st, 2023.
Meanwhile, other notes like ₦5, ₦10, ₦20 and ₦50 was still valid after the January 31st deadline.
It will still valid because government don’t change the design of this lower currency which was polymer notes.
